Output e584f51ba8611c1bbc3932cf6ff620b9528eaed8ea291d74b25ee57ff01b0e26:12

value
429700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 881253e3d778e55103182775bc09746d15d05f41 OP_EQUAL
address
3E6Vn4d9rL39xQA1biJnihcF5Ew9RuhRBY
transaction
e584f51ba8611c1bbc3932cf6ff620b9528eaed8ea291d74b25ee57ff01b0e26
spent
true